2. Competency Test & Questionnaire.
Practical test on the bike and basic written test with a Club Official.
 
3. Competition Licence.
Now you can apply to Motorcycling Queensland for a race license. Which one suits your requirements? Best value for money is the JUNIOR NATIONAL $230.50 and SENIOR NATIONAL $255.50.
Download License Application Forms Here
 
Even if you do not intend following the race circuit at the moment, a Club License is still $205 for Juniors and $220 for Seniors, and you will find it will limit your racing to only local club days. Alternatively, you can get a One Event License (usually only allowed on Club Days) for $44, however this now only applies to Seniors – see below.
 
JUNIOR LICENSES
 
As from 1st July, 2006, every junior competition race license holder & new applicant (ages 7 – under 16) will have to:
 
1.      Complete at least 5 hours coaching with an accredited coach on an accredited track, EVERY YEAR until you are 16.
2.      Complete extra coaching if you want to ride a 125cc 2-stroke or 250cc 4-stroke. This will count towards the five hours of coaching you need to do each year.
 
These changes are part of the Junior Coaching Program that Motorcycling Australia and Motorcycling Queensland have put in place to make motorcycle sport safer.
 
(Please Note – Juniors are now no longer able to race on a one day license, unless they have previously completed the compulsory 5 hours of coaching). Refer to www.mqld.org.au for
 more licensing information.
